Nike: Apparel Giant Preparing For A Comeback In 2025

Nike: Apparel Giant Preparing For A Comeback In 2025

Nike's stock has dropped significantly, but remains the most valuable sports brand, presenting a strong turnaround investment opportunity. Q2 FY25 earnings showed declines, but cost-cutting and shareholder returns indicate potential for recovery under new CEO Elliot Hill. Nike's struggles stem from internal missteps and market competition, but its dominant market share and brand strength remain intact.
